Recently, the American Red Cross received an outpouring of support from our online fans during Target’s Bullseye Gives campaign on Facebook. We won 26 percent of the votes, which is a big deal considering all the worthy causes we were competing with! Our fans voted more than 75,000 times, earning us a share of $793,942.
